高坝洲水库增殖放流后水域理化特征研究

摘    要:2010年3月至2011年12月在高坝洲水库增殖放流滤食性鱼类后,对水域理化因子进行了常规监测,并对监测数据进行了比较分析.结果显示,2011年库区水域TN、NO2-N、NO3-N、TP、COD、Chl.a等理化因子月平均含量依次为1.389 mg/L、0.0396 mg/L、12117mg/L、0.1373mg/L、16.191mg/L、10.2268 mg/m3,2010年月平均含量依次为1.659 mg/L、0.066 2 mg/L、1.472 9 mg/L、0.099 9 mg/L、18.315mg/L、14.917 8 mg/m3,2011年库区水域理化指标要明显低于2010年.对卡尔森营养状态指数(TSIM)的计算结果表明,2011年库区TSIM低于2010年,分别为53.78、57.36,库区水体总体上处于轻度富营养化水平(TSIM>53),高坝洲库区水域生态修复需增加滤食性鱼类的投放数量.

Study on Physical and Chemical Characteristics of Water in Gaobazhou Reservoir after Filter-Feeding Fishes Stocking

Abstract:Water physical and chemical characteristics of Gaobazhou reservoir were monitored from March,2010 to December 2011 when different amounts of filter-feeding fishes were stocked in this reservoir.Results showed that the average of TN,NO2-N,NO3-N,TP,COD and Chl.a were 1.389 mg/L,0.039 6 mg/L,1.211 7 mg/L,0.137 3 mg/L,16.191 mg/L,10.226 8 mg/m3 in 2011,respectively;and 1.659 mg/L,0.066 2 mg/L,1.472 9 mg/L,0.099 9 mg/L,18.315 mg/L,14.917 8 mg/m3 in 2010,respectively.The average of TN,NO2-N,NO3-N,TP,COD and Chl.a in 2011 were lower than them in 2010.The TSIM in 2011 was 53.78,lower than in 2010,which showed a TSIM 57.36.The whole reservoir area revealed mild eutrophication(TSIM>53),and it suggested that the stocked filter-feeding fishes amount could be increased in the reservoir.
